Los Campesinos! announce new album 'Sick Scenes'

Following up their 2013 album 'No Blues', the jovial seven-piece outfit known as Los Campesinos! have returned with news of their sixth studio album.

The new full-length 'Sick Scenes' was co-produced by long-time collaborator John Goodmanson and band member Tom Bromley, and is set to be released on the 24th February via Wichita.

The band have also shared the lead single ‘I Broke Up In Amarante’, which can be streamed below, along with the album's full tracklisting and artwork.
